August 6th, 2026

Admins can now attach custom emailed content to sales items. When attendees obtain an item with emailed content it is automatically sent to them and remains accessible at any time via their account, provided they still hold the item and the content remains enabled. This feature makes it easy to communicate item-specific details while adding protection against unauthorized link sharing.

New Email tab in Add-on Sales Items

When configuring an Add-on Sales Item, you will now see an Email tab. Links included in this email are automatically disguised as secure Cardboard Connect links, making this perfect for distribution of sensitive resources like hotel discount links.

Screenshot showing the new Email tab inside the Add-on Sales Item configuration menu.

Example Email

Links within the email require attendees to be logged into Cardboard Connect to function. This will enable future link tracking and confirmation of usage while making it more difficult for public link sharing.

Preview of an email received by an attendee showing a disguised Cardboard Connect link.

Badge Holder Access

Badge holders can access the sent email at any time from the convention Store and My Add-ons menu.

Screenshot of the Convention Store and My Add-ons menu showing how attendees access emailed content.

Note: Updating the email on a sales item will automatically update the content and links displayed in the attendee's My Add-ons view.

Sample of Add-on Content when viewed from the My Add-ons section.

Invalid and Revoked Links

If an item is transferred to another user or emailed content is disabled by an admin all existing links will be revoked. In addition if an unauthorized user attempts access, Cardboard Connect will display a "Link Not Available” notice.

Example screenshot of the "Link Not Available" notification screen shown when access is revoked or transferred.

June 19th, 2026

Exports and imports of records have been standardized across the system to provide a common interface. Exports have been added to most areas that contain records and the importing process improved where importing is supported.

Export Interface

The export interface has been improved to follow a standard 3-step process:

  1. Select which Columns will be exported

  2. Select any export specific Settings.

  3. Generate & Download the csv file.

Import Interface

The import interface has been improved to follow a standard 5-step process:

  1. Start

    • The required and optional columns are displayed along with some general infomration on the fields.

    • A template CSV file may be downloaded to assist with creating a file for importing.

  2. Upload Data

    • Select the CSV file to upload noting that the first row must be column names and the file must be saved with UTF-8 encoding to ensure special characters are handled properly.

    • The number of rows, columns, and auto-matched fields are displayed.

    • Admins can specify how duplicate records are detected when required.

  3. Assign Columns

    • Review and select all matching fields between the import CSV and the section being imported into.

  4. Map Values (when required)

    • Review all fields that map to specific values and select the corresponding data value to map to.

  5. Run Import

    • Complete the import. The number of new, updated, skipped, and failed updates will be displayed along with any errors encountered.

June 18th, 2026

Admins will experience an enhanced Organization Interface, making it significantly easier to manage Convention and Store Properties and access current and past Conventions.

Manage Home

The Manage Home now features quick tiles for active and upcoming conventions. The updated layout cleanly separates each organization into Properties and Entities (Conventions or Stores), streamlining navigation so you can quickly find and select the right section.

Quick Navigator

While viewing a property or convention, you can use the Quick Navigation Selector to seamlessly jump between different entities. Selecting Home will immediately return you to the quick tiles and the Manage Home.

Property Management

Property Management is now fully accessible from the Manage Interface, while still being supported in the Attendee Interface. This dual access allows active subscribers and full users of the Cardboard Connect platform to manage property-level Announcements, Pages, and Calendars from either location.

Property Profile

Admins can update Property details from the About menu including Name, Description, Logo, Location, Website, and any other relevant details.

Note: Some fields may not be edited unless the organization has an active subscription or has been granted full access to the platform.

Property Settings

The Settings menu provides control over map visibility and for active subscribers and full users access to their Property Profiles.

  • Disabling the map will hide the property from the Explore Map so that it cannot be searched for or displayed in the Cardboard Connect directory

  • Enabling the Profile will display a standalone profile page for announcements, calendar, and information pages.

  • Setting the Profile to Redirect instead will send those visiting the property on the Explore map to go directly to the selected entity instead of the profile page.

May 20th, 2026

Admins can now enable Digital Badges to give attendees access to a personal QR code. This allows for a quick check-in process using the Check-in Assistant, provides a handy backup for misplaced physical badges, and even empowers conventions to go completely badgeless.

Settings

A new Digital Badges tab has been added to the Attendee Settings that lets you enable or disable digital QR codes for your convention.

Distribution Methods

Once access is enabled, you have full control over how and when attendees can view or receive their digital badges:

  • via Dashboard: You can choose to display the QR code directly on the attendee's badge dashboard for easy access. By setting a "From" date and time, you can control exactly when it becomes visible to attendees.

  • via Registration: Automatically send an email containing the QR code to attendees the moment their badge is registered.

  • via Bulk Email: Schedule a bulk email containing the QR codes to be sent out to all active badge holders at a designated date and time.

Attendee Experience

Depending on your chosen settings, attendees will receive an automated email containing their QR code (sent from no-reply@cardboardconnect.com) or they can simply log into their dashboard via the mobile or desktop app to pull up their digital badge for easy check-in scanning.

December 16th, 2025

Admins can now optionally specify, at the room level, default lobbies to be selected when users are submitting events. They can make them mandatory or changeable, and even turn off user lobby selection entirely.

Rooms

A new Lobbies setting has been added for rooms that lets you enable lobby tagging (default) or disable it. This only impacts end users, admins can still tag lobbies in the backend.

Additionally, regardless of enabling or disabling for users, admins can now specify default lobbies for events submitted to that room. Each default lobby can be made required (the user cannot deselect it) or optional (the user can deselect it).

Users

For the end user, if lobbies are disabled then they won't see the input at all when submitting/managing events. If lobbies have defaults, these will be pre-selected on the form. If a lobby is required then it will have a lock icon and cannot be deselected.

Note: If there is a maximum limit of lobbies a user is able to tag to their event (e.g. 2 lobbies), then any default lobbies are counted towards that limit (e.g. 1 default lobby means only 1 additional lobby can be selected)

As always, admins are not restricted when editing events in the backend and can select whatever lobbies they want.

November 14th, 2025

A range of new features and settings for volunteers have been introduced to give greater control to admins, including allowing non-attendees to see roles, enforcing minimum or maximum hours, and more.

Access

The Pre-approved menu has been renamed to Access to better reflect its usage. Badges can be granted access to specific roles through Allowlists and Blocklists.

Settings

Volunteer settings have been enhanced significantly.

The Attendees section specifies how existing badge holders can view volunteer roles.

This can be further managed using the Slots settings.

Slot cancellations can be open or restricted.

Minimum and Maximum hours may be enforced with soft and hard barriers that will warn or prevent volunteers from adding or removing shifts outside of the accepted range.

Public access from the attendee app can also be restricted and directed to the volunteer application process

Pending assignments can be set to reduce available capacity or not, allowing for full control of how volunteer slots are presented to prospective volunteers.

Attendee Experience

When the volunteer settings are “Restricted”, unauthorized attendees will see the volunteering menu items as locked.

An application to submit for access is shown when appropriate:

When slots are set to “By Application” the “Apply for roles” button will be displayed on the “My Assignments” page where the attendee can complete the application as would be done during registration.

Prospective attendees while viewing the volunteers area of the public information section of your convention will see the “Apply to volunteer” button which will redirect them to the chosen application form.

November 14th, 2025

External users can now apply to become volunteers, selecting from the available roles and slots, for admin approval to gain access to restricted badges when registering.

Quick Guide

A new Form Type “Volunteer Application” has been introduced along with a new input type called “Volunteer Slots”.

The base inputs for this form type includes First name, Last name, Email, and the new Volunteer Slots input

This input allows applicants to pre-select the roles and slots they would like to volunteer for before their application is approved and a link to obtaining a volunteer badge is provided

Additional settings for this input include Min. Hours, Max. Hours, and Roles (to limit the available choices).

Pages

A new “Volunteer Badge” conversion has been added to Application Pages that will allow the use of the Volunteer Form.


When a prospective volunteer views the application page they will see a “Browse roles” button that will allow them to select volunteer slots and a counter that will show the number of hours selected

Clicking the Browse roles button will display a list of the available roles chosen in the form for the applicant to review and select. A counter at the bottom will show the number of hours selected, and any restrictions added to the form.

As slots are added and removed the selected hours counter will be updated.

Once the requirements have been met and the selections confirmed by the applicant, the application page will be updated with a summary of all shifts and the counter will be green allowing the submission of the application.

Applications

Admins can access applications via the new Volunteer > Applications page (previously Sign-ups), which displays a summary of the application.

Each application can be reviewed, notes added to the application, and the requested volunteer slots assessed.

If an application is approved all pending slots will be set to pre-approved and once the applicant completes their badge registration will be set to confirmed.

Volunteer slots can also be individually reviewed, approved, switched, or rejected directly on the application or in the appropriate Assignments menu
